Pushover in Home Assistant

pushover part of Home Assistant since pre 0.7

Cloud, push Set up in the user interface

Pushover is an official Home Assistant integration for Notifications. Works through the manufacturer’s cloud; changes arrive straight away, but only while the internet connection and the service are up.

Setup

  1. In Home Assistant open Settings → Devices & services.
  2. Click "Add integration" and search for Pushover.
  3. Follow the dialog – it asks for everything the integration needs.
